When is it better to come on vacation
Montenegro - this is what the Italians-neighbors call this Balkan country. And we call it Montenegro. A hotel for families with children can be found here in almost any resort. The child here is a kind of cult. Your child will be pampered, as their own, by the hotel staff, waiters in restaurants and just ordinary citizens. Therefore, the country is positioning itself as a place of family vacations. But still, you should choose a period when there will not be so many people on the beaches and streets. The peak season in Montenegro lasts from the second half of July to the end of August. If your child needs to be in time for school by the first of September, then choose June to relax. There are not many people yet, but the air temperature is already summer. But do not forget to grab a protective cream with numerous filters - the sun here is southern, evil. And with the baby, the best time to go to Montenegro is in September. The sea has already warmed up completely, the heat begins to subside, and the abundance of fruits will replenish your child’s body with vitamins for a whole year.

Relief
Naturally, if you are going on vacation with a baby, it is better to choose a hotel on the front page. But Montenegro can sometimes play a cruel joke with an inexperienced tourist. The fact is that the country's relief is mainly mountains. They come very close to the sea. Map of Montenegro with hotels is full of front-line hotels. But often they turn out to be buildings towering on cliffs or hanging like swallow nests over the sea. And so you are waiting for frequent hikes up and down endless stairs or steep paths. Agree, with the baby, and even with the stroller, such walks will turn into hard labor. Therefore, it is worth choosing hotels located on a flat terrain, or those that provide their guests with a shuttle to the beach. Sometimes hotels have an elevator to the coast. Plain areas are near Budva, Petrovac, in Becici.
The best beaches of Montenegro for children
Honestly, Montenegro is not a country of "seal" rest. Due to the mountainous landscape, the coastal strip is a narrow space, strewn with stones or (at best) small pebbles. And sometimes these are just cliffs breaking off cliffs into the sea. And in the summer months, due to the small space, there is nowhere for an apple to fall on these coasts. Often the beaches in hotels are pontoon. What does it mean? A pier departs from the shore, from which one can go down the stairs into the water, immediately to the depth. Now imagine how the whole process of bathing with the baby will look like. Not only that, he does not blind sand castles, but also does not splash in shallow water. But natural sandy beaches are found in the south of the country. Not everything is so bad in other parts of a country like Montenegro. A hotel for families with children, if it positions itself as such, must have a beach with imported sand and shallow entry into the sea.

All Inclusive Hotels
Unlike Egypt and Turkey, Montenegro hardly practices an all inclusive food system. Basically, hotels offer only breakfast, less often you can find half board (with lunch or dinner - to choose from). But he who seeks will come to terms. Those who like to eat “how much will fit” are waiting for the hotels of Becici (Montenegro): Montenegro and Iberostar Bellevue. In Budva, these are the Avala Star Resort and Alexander hotels, and in Tivat - the Montenegrino Hotel. There are hotels with similar services in Ulcinj and Kotor.

Hotels
It would seem that everything is simple. If the travel agent assures that the hotel is for family holidays, then that is the way it is. But what does he mean by this concept? Basically, hoteliers write on their sign "Family Hotel" if they have rooms with an adjacent door. But if you are a mother with a small child, then you do not need such a service at all. Ask better if there is a children's menu in the restaurant and high chairs, whether it is possible to arrange a small crib in the room for the crumbs, and whether the hotel has a shallow pool.
